COURSE DESCRIPTION

The Masters Qualifying Program is delivered by Griffith College for Griffith University to provide you with the knowledge, values and skills required for successful completion of studies at postgraduate level in Australia.

The Masters Qualifying Program is delivered by Griffith College for Griffith University, to provide students with the knowledge and skills required for successful completion of postgraduate study.

The Masters Qualifying Program provides students with an opportunity to upgrade their prior study to meet the academic and/or English language requirements for direct admission to a Griffith University Masters program.

The program aims to provide students with the knowledge, values and competencies required for successful completion of studies at postgraduate level in Australia. It comprises one trimester of full-time study.

Once students successfully complete all four courses and meet other relevant entry criteria, they can progress to a Griffith University Masters Program of Study.

Students may receive advanced standing of 10 credit points for completion of the Masters Qualifying Program in Managing Organisations OR Project Management for Postgraduate Students.

Pathway

Upon successful completion of the Masters Qualifying Program (Health) program, students will be eligible to progress to the following programs in Griffith University:

Master of Global Public Health
Master of Health Services Management
Master of Advanced Health Services Management
Master of Public Health

EDUCATIONAL INSTITUTION

Griffith College is an on-campus study option that helps students achieve academic credit for hundreds of Griffith University degree majors, including 8-12 month diplomas which transition students straight into their 2nd year of a range of university bachelor degrees. Located within the Griffith University Southport (Gold Coast) and Mt Gravatt (Brisbane) campuses, the college is embedded within the Griffith University community and offers students a great opportunity for entry to higher degree programs, with extra support and services available for each student to succeed. Griffith University is ranked in the top 2% of universities globally, enjoys research excellence, innovative teaching and learning practices, along with strong ties to industry. Its campuses offer world-class facilities and world-class academics who are leaders in providing higher education in the Asia-Pacific region.
